Extreme Networks Reports Q2 Profit of $7.4 Million

Morrisville, N.C. - Extreme Networks Inc. (EXTR) announced a second-quarter profit of $7.4 million. On a per-share basis, the Morrisville, North Carolina-based company reported earnings of 6 cents. Excluding one-time gains and costs, earnings came in at 21 cents per share.

Extreme Networks, a provider of network infrastructure equipment, recorded revenue of $279.4 million in the quarter.

For the current quarter ending in March, Extreme Networks projects per-share earnings of 16-20 cents. The company anticipates revenue between $276 million and $284 million for the fiscal third quarter.
